Why your brain treats your goals like a threat

Procrastination researcher Tim Pychyl spent decades on a single question: why do people fail to do the things they promise themselves to do? His finding reframes the entire problem. Procrastination is not a time management failure. It is an emotion regulation failure.

Here is the sequence. You think about starting something important, a workout, an essay, a job application. That thought generates a negative emotion: self-doubt, overwhelm, the fear that the result will not be good enough. Your brain’s alarm system, the amygdala, reads that emotion as a threat and issues a straightforward directive: run. So you clean your desk instead. You pick up your phone. The dread dissolves and you feel relief. That relief is a reward. In psychology, behaviors that get rewarded get repeated.

Over time, your brain physically strengthens the neural pathway for avoidance. The procrastination circuit runs faster, becomes more automatic, and your discipline circuit weakens like a muscle you stopped using. Meanwhile, a second brain region, the dorsal anterior cingulate cortex, is supposed to take the fear signal from the amygdala, shut it down, and push you toward the task. When you procrastinate, the amygdala wins. Neuroscientists call this an amygdala hijack.

The loop has two disguises that make it especially hard to catch. The first is perfectionism. Research shows that more perfectionist professors actually publish fewer papers than their less perfectionist colleagues, even when controlling for how hardworking they are. Perfectionism keeps you from starting so you can never fall short. The second disguise is what Pychyl calls short-term mood repair: you swap the scary task for a safer one that still feels productive. You color-code your notes instead of writing the essay. You perfect your resume for the fifth time instead of applying. As Loiek put it directly: ‘Instead of starting a business that you’ve dreamt of starting for years, you read 10 books on how to start a business.’

The study that proved the dread is almost always worse than the task

Pychyl ran a study that illustrated the gap between anticipated suffering and actual experience. He gave 45 students pagers and contacted them eight times a day for five days leading up to an academic deadline. Each time the pager went off, students reported what they were doing, how they felt, and how they felt about the assignment. The pattern was consistent: students procrastinated on difficult tasks and replaced them with more enjoyable ones, all while justifying the delay with ‘I work better under pressure’ or ‘I’ll feel like it tomorrow.’ When the deadline finally forced them to start, not one student said they were glad they had waited. Every single one wished they had started earlier and reported the task was not as bad as they had feared.

You are not avoiding the task. You are avoiding the way you think the task is going to make you feel. And your brain is wrong about that almost every time.

The solution Pychyl arrived at after 20 years is this: just start. Not finish, not perform well, just begin for five to ten minutes without thinking about the outcome. Step one is to catch the avoidance and name the emotion you are feeling. Naming it is enough to shift you from your emotional brain back into your rational mind. Step two is to make the task stupidly small: not ‘write an essay tonight’ but ‘open the document and write for ten minutes.’ Not ‘do an hour-long workout’ but ‘put on your shoes and go outside.’ Interrupting the loop, even briefly, begins to rewire it.

A pager, a deadline, and 45 students who all wished the same thing

The pager study’s most striking detail is not the procrastination data. It is the unanimity at the end. Forty-five different students, five days of diverging choices, and when the deadline arrived, every single one landed in exactly the same place: wishing for more time they had already had.

The avoidance loop runs on a prediction your brain makes before you ever touch the task. Start for ten minutes and you give your brain the one piece of data it is missing: evidence that the prediction was wrong.
